The Alzheimer Society of Ireland (The ASI) provides an array of services to support those living with dementia and their caregivers. These services includedaycare, daycare at home, dementia adviser services, cafes, support clubs, mobile information services, family carer training, social clubs and a national helpline.<\/p>\n\n\n<div id=\"healt-2874389029\"><div class=\"healt-adlabel\">Advertisements<\/div><div id=\"healt-3392741938\" style=\"margin-top: 30px;margin-bottom: 30px;margin-left: auto;margin-right: auto;text-align: center;\"><a data-no-instant=\"1\" href=\"https:\/\/medicoaudiology.ie\/\" rel=\"noopener\" class=\"a2t-link\" target=\"_blank\" aria-label=\"Later-Life-Campaign&#8211;(750-x-250-mm)\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/s3.eu-north-1.amazonaws.com\/cdn-site.mediaplanet.com\/app\/uploads\/sites\/94\/2024\/09\/19144933\/Later-Life-Campaign-750-x-250-mm.jpg\" alt=\"\"  width=\"750\" height=\"250\"  style=\"display: inline-block;\" \/><\/a><\/div><\/div>\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\" id=\"h-national-helpline-for-dementia\"><strong>National helpline for dementia<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>The ASI\u2019s National Helpline is a confidential service offering information and support to people with dementia, their families, carers, individuals concerned about memory issues and professionals in the field. The Freephone number is available to callers within the Republic of Ireland and can be reached at 1800 341 341. The helpline operates Monday to Friday from 10 am to 5 pm and Saturdays from 10 am to 4 pm.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The helpline aims to provide accurate, current, accessible and relevant information as well as emotional support. It has achieved a quality standard from Helplines Partnership for the second time, underscoring its commitment to high-quality service delivery.
